  • The No. 1 Tunnel on the outer lanes on National Route 298. It intersects with Sugano Station on the Keisei Electric Railway Main Line. The area around the tunnel entrance is brightly lit with LED light, making for a favorable lighting environment.

  • A view of the area near the entrance to the No. 1 Tunnel on the inner lanes.

  • The outer lanes in the No. 2 Tunnel have a merging section that connects with National Route 14 inside the tunnel.

  • The inner lanes in the No. 2 Tunnel, which enables drivers to merge from general roads. LEDioc TUNNEL lights brightly illuminate the merging section.

  • The inner lanes inside the No. 3 Tunnel. The tunnel interior is uniformly lit by LEDioc TUNNEL lights that have been installed in the ceiling panels.

  • The outer lanes inside the No. 3 Tunnel. By lighting the tunnel interior using LEDioc TUNNEL lights, road-surface brightness has been ensured while also emphasizing vertical-plane brightness, which increases safety when driving by encouraging following of the tunnel lines.

  • 1 unit of base lighting, and 2 units of entrance lighting, examples of LEDioc TUNNEL LED lighting fixtures for tunnel-use installed along the inner lanes.

  • The installed LEDioc TUNNEL entrance lighting fixtures, which contribute to power and maintenance savings with long-life LED modules that have operating lifespans of 90000 hours.

The Tokyo Outer Ring Road (Gaikan Expressway) is a main route that is part of the 3-ring, 9-radial road network, and has a total length of around 85km that connects regions a 15km radius away from the city center. With development now underway to mitigate traffic congestion in the metropolitan area and to facilitate a smooth traffic network between cities, the Chiba section of the Gaikan Expressway has been positioned as an important section that will lead to the alleviation of the chronic congestion on roads that provide access in the north and south directions, and the section between Misato-Minami IC and Koya JCT was opened on June 2, 2018. The sections opened were 15.5km of the expressway (Tokyo Gaikan Expressway), and 11.4km of National Route 298 from Kamiyakiri in Matsudo City to Koya in Ichikawa City.

The basic structure features a split-ditch layout with the expressway below and National Route 298 above it. The tunnel on the national highway (Sugano Tunnel), which intersects with Sugano Station on the Keisei Electric Railway Main Line is a series of three consecutive (No. 1, No. 2, No. 3) tunnels, and the No. 2 Tunnel has a structure with a merging section that connects with National Route 14 inside the tunnel.

For the lighting fixtures in each tunnel, LEDioc TUNNEL lighting fixtures for tunnel-use were installed for the base lighting, entrance lighting, and outside-pit lighting in order to safely light the tunnels and ensure the necessary brightness while also realizing power savings. Their long-life LED modules with operating lifespans of 90000 hours also contribute to maintenance savings, and the light from the LEDs lights the new road with the appropriate brightness, providing a safe and comfortable visual environment for the drivers.
